menu
All
Channel
search
Log in
Get Started
Log out
Up next in
10
CANCEL
PLAY NOW
Please enable JavaScript
Top 10 Most Luxurious Resorts in the world
103 views
Sep 22, 2024
Visit Article
Share
0
0
The Next Level Mindset
Subscribe
Top 10 Most Luxurious Resorts in the world
Show More
Show Less
#Beaches & Islands
#Honeymoons & Romantic Getaways
#Hotels & Accommodations
#Luxury Travel
#Specialty Travel
#Tourist Destinations
×
2025-07-02 00:37:40